dc.description.abstractDigital video is a group of moving visual images, text and sounds. The popularity of using digital video in Internet leads to illicit copying and dispersal of content. In order to avoid this, video watermarking technique are used as a preventive measure for illegal copying of copyrighted material. In this paper, watermarking algorithm for identification of optimal frames and embedding of nested watermark using static block selection is proposed. The nested watermark is embedded in the uncompressed video data and is extracted without the use of original video sequences. These algorithms preserve the video quality and provide more security. The performance of the algorithm is analyzed using Peak Signal to Noise Ratio, Normalized Correlation and Mean structure similarity index with respect to various attacks. Experimental evaluation demonstrate that the proposed algorithm perform satisfactorily compared to traditional algorithms in terms of payload, transparency and it is also robust against various attacks.en_US
